Google Cloud Storage logo Google Cloud Storage

Google Cloud Storage offers developers and IT organizations durable and highly available object storage.

Apache Qpid logo Apache Qpid

Apache Qpid makes messaging tools that speak AMQP and support many languages and platforms.

  • How to Choose the Right MQTT Data Storage for Your Next Project
    Google Cloud Storage{:target="_blank"} is a globally distributed object storage service offered by Google Cloud Platform. They provide trustworthy and scalable databases for storing large amounts of blob data. They also provide a way to optimize cost and performance with different storage classes and pricing options. - Source: dev.to / 12 months ago
